Output e7860871265ade504ea04761953565ca6ed363f15631ddda6eca64135bb1ab31:0

value
6291456
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3b21f0d146fcfa5502b0095452b386388d015a6b3c9538b74e2a3692b3152493
address
tb1p8vslp52xlna92q4sp9299vux8zxszknt8j2n3d6w9gmf9vc4yjfsad05zq
transaction
e7860871265ade504ea04761953565ca6ed363f15631ddda6eca64135bb1ab31